About Jeff Schmitt Auto Group
Jeff Schmitt Auto Group is a car dealership located at 1001 N Broad St in Fairborn, OH. The dealership maintains a showroom featuring various makes including Chevrolet, Cadillac, Nissan, Mazda, and Mitsubishi. The staff provides sales assistance and automotive service support for local customers.
The dealership operates six days a week, closing on Sundays. Customers can visit the sales and service departments Monday through Thursday from 9:00 AM to 8:00 PM, and on Friday and Saturday from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M. The facility is equipped to handle vehicle test drives and financial consultations for those looking to purchase a new or pre-owned vehicle.
